LeadingAge National is hosting a Rural Networking and Listening session on Tuesday, October 31st, 8:30 AM in rooms 333-334 at the Convention Center during the 2017 Annual Meeting & Expo in New Orleans. They want to hear about how workforce, regulatory & payment reform and other issues uniquely impact our members in rural and frontier communities. This is an opportunity to network with your peers, share best practices and work together toward solutions.

You set the agenda but topics may include:

  • RoPs – staff competencies, facility assessment…
  • Creating careers, accessible training and cultivating the next generation of aging services workforce
  • Survival
  • Understanding Bundled payments and Accountable Care Organizations in a rural setting
  • Telemedicine and transportation
  • 3-day hospital stay waivers
  • Affordable housing needs
